Doug Simon joined the Executive Office of the Governor of Florida in November of 2021 as the Director of the Office of Drug Control where he is tasked with implementing Governor DeSantis’ drug control policy across all Florida agencies. 

 

He has 12 years of federal government experience across multiple administrations and served for four years at the Office of National Drug Control Policy.

Smart Approaches to Marijuana (SAM) is an alliance of organizations and individuals dedicated to a health-first approach to marijuana policy. We are professionals working in mental health and public health. We are bipartisan. We are medical doctors, lawmakers, treatment providers, preventionists, teachers, law enforcement officers and others who seek a middle road between incarceration and legalization. Our commonsense, third-way approach to marijuana policy is based on reputable science and sound principles of public health and safety.

 

The Foundation for Drug Policy Solutions is a national drug policy think/action tank whose vision is a world in which children and families thrive, substance use is prevented, and there is rapid access to quality treatment. Parents can be confused and overwhelmed when it comes to Prevention. The One Choice 5 offers a simple and straightforward framework to help parents integrate prevention into their thinking and parenting. Substance use disorder is now understood to be a pediatric-onset disease, underscoring the importance of both prevention and parental influence as one of the strongest protective factors against substance use. There are important generational differences in drug and alcohol use – both in the substances themselves and how they are used.
